Abstract:
Objective To explore the current status of perioperative health education performed by operating room (OR) nurses, identify related problems and provide effective measures. Methods 390 OR nurses from 21 hospitals in Chongqing were randomly chosen and surveyed with self-designed questionnaire.Results The response rate was 85. 64%. Health education rates of preoperative, intraoperative, and postoperative were 92.82%, 100%, 79.94%, respectively. 84.43% of the nurses surveyed stressed the importance of health education and 67.96% of them had training needs. Human resource shortage, heavy workload and knowledge inadequacy were the primary factors influencing the quality of health education.Conclusions OR nurses in Chongqing have health education consciousness and training needs, and the materials and approaches of the education system need to be improved.
